2026 National Strata Compliance Overview

Electronic voting laws vary significantly across Australian jurisdictions. Vero Voting provides a platform designed to meet the unique statutory requirements of every state and territory.

For informational purposes only, please confirm current requirements using the official government sources linked below.
New South Wales

SSMA 2015 & 2026 Amendments

  • Quorum: 25% of eligible voters.

  • Electronic Voting: Permitted for live meetings. Pre-meeting voting requires a standing resolution.

  • 2026 Update: Mandatory use of standard NSW Govt forms for 10-year plans.

Victoria

Owners Corporations Act 2006

  • Quorum: 50% of lots. If not met, interim resolutions can be made after 30 mins.

  • Proxy Rules: Max 1 proxy for schemes ≤ 20 lots; 5% for larger schemes.

Queensland

BCCM Regulation 2020

  • Quorum: 25% (Standard Module), adjustable by special resolution.

  • Secret Ballots: Must guarantee anonymity for digital committee elections.

Western Australia

Strata Titles Act 1985

  • Remote Attendance: Explicitly permitted via internet connection if it doesn't place "unreasonable imposition."

  • Voting: One vote per lot; co-owners must appoint a single proxy.

South Australia

Strata Titles Act 1988

  • Resolutions: Decisions made by simple majority of those present and voting.

  • Electronic Participation: Permitted as a modern meeting standard under the Act.

ACT (Canberra)

Unit Titles (Mgmt) Act 2011

  • Electronic Rules: Strong legislative support for digital voting and "reduced quorum" provisions.

  • Requirement: AGM must be held annually; executive committees manage day-to-day.

Tasmania

Strata Titles Act 1998

  • Methods: Voting may occur at the meeting or via authorized non-attendance methods (Electronic).

  • Focus: Tallying often based heavily on unit entitlement for poll votes.

Northern Territory

Unit Title Schemes Act 2008

  • Status: Digital voting permitted under modern communication standards in scheme by-laws.

  • Quorum: Typically 50% unless bylaws indicate a lower threshold.
